Concerto Premium SL Functionalities

• Defines the meaning of data fields, e.g. how do different types of floor areas relate to building capacity.

• Defines the contexts in which indicator variables are calculated.

• Defines the indicator calculation formulas

• Performs indicator calculations

• Enables definition and management of customized calculation formulas

SL Example: Approximation Rules

Customized Facts & Rules, City 1

Customized Facts & Rules, City 2

Default Facts & Rules

A: Energy consumption for space heating and domestic hot water = Energy consumption for space heating + Energy consumption for domestic hot water

B1: Approximated energy consumption for hot water = floor area * energy consumption for hot water/ floor area of a comparable building

B2: Approximated energy consumption for hot water = #Occupants * energy consumption for hot water/ occupant of a building

C: Buildings are comparable if the difference of the building floor areas is less than 20%
